From Threat to Tool: AI as an Ally

However, after the initial wave of anxiety, a more nuanced perspective emerges. What if, instead of seeing AI as a direct competitor, we embrace it as a powerful, albeit complex, suite of tools?

Think of AI not as a replacement, but as the ultimate intern – one that can handle the tedious, time-consuming, and often repetitive tasks that bog us down:

  • Pre-Production: AI can assist with idea generation, keyword research, script outlining, and even translating ideas into different languages for a wider reach.
  • Production: Imagine AI-powered cameras that auto-focus perfectly, or tools that remove background noise and enhance audio quality with a single click.
  • Post-Production: This is where AI is already making huge strides. Auto-captioning, smart editing that suggests cuts, colour correction, sound mixing recommendations, and even generating sophisticated motion graphics can all be streamlined. AI can help create stunning thumbnails and titles that are optimised for discoverability.
  • Optimisation & Analytics: AI can dive deep into our analytics, identifying trends, suggesting optimal upload times, and even predicting what content might resonate best with our audience.

For smaller creators, solopreneurs, or those with limited budgets, AI can democratise the production process, making high-quality content more accessible to everyone. It can free up our time to focus on what truly matters: the creative spark, the storytelling, and the human connection.

Thriving in the AI Era: Strategies for Creators

So, where does this leave creators like us? It leaves us at a crossroads, with an invitation to evolve. Here are some strategies I believe will be crucial:

  1. Lean into Your Humanity: This is our superpower. AI can't replicate your unique personality, your lived experiences, your genuine emotions, or the authentic rapport you build with your community. Be more you. Share your vulnerabilities, your triumphs, and your quirks. People crave genuine connection, especially in an increasingly synthetic world.
  2. Master the Machines: Don't fight AI; learn to wield it. Understand which AI tools can enhance your workflow, improve your product, and save you time. Integrate them strategically into your process. The creators who thrive will be those who can effectively orchestrate AI, not just compete with it.
  3. Focus on Niche & Depth: As AI generalises, human creators can specialise. Go deeper into your niche, offer unique perspectives, and build a strong, loyal community around specific interests that AI-generated content might struggle to truly understand or serve.
  4. Embrace Experimentation: Use AI as a springboard for new creative endeavours. Experiment with different formats, explore new storytelling techniques, or even leverage AI to generate parts of your content, allowing you to focus on the overall narrative and vision.
  5. Be a Storyteller, Not Just a Producer: AI can produce content, but can it tell a compelling, heartfelt story? Can it evoke empathy, inspire action, or make someone laugh until they cry meaningfully? Our ability to craft narratives that resonate on a human level will remain invaluable.
